TheMAN wrote:

I wonder if there are newer ones of these discs... ones made in late 2006, to cover the last of the 98 SE updates

Thats a interesting question. Going over google its hard to find a trace about these update cds but the last on I can find mentioned was March 2004, probably went on a bit longer than that.

Does anyone know how many core updates happened between 2004 and 2006 as 98SE went EOL? I'm sure more updates were for the extras like IE/WMP/.NET and such.

Also I found a page about ISO for security updates at: http://support.microsoft.com/kb/913086 but even going back to the first one only mentions 2k / XP / 2k3 updates.

That pages makes me wonder if the CD I have only include a few updates and not all previous releaseed ones.

EDIT: Further research says its all previous updates included on cd till oct 2003 😮 What a weird cut-off point for updates. I'm still thinking Gapes SP2.1a is a better route if using Win98SE atleast. This is probably helpful for others with Win98FE and WinME.
